Using the Title / Disc / Pop-up Menu Many of BD-video and DVD-video discs contain title menu (BD-video / DVD-video), disc menu (DVD-video) or pop-up menu (BD-video) which guides you through the available functions in the disc. The contents of the menus may differ depending on the discs. Title menu (BD-video / DVD-video) 1. Press [TOP MENU]. 2. Use [K/L/s/B] to select an item, then press [OK]. 3. Press [TOP MENU] to exit. Disc menu (DVD-video) 1. Press [POP MENU / MENU]. 2. Use [K/L/s/B] to select an item, then press [OK]. 3. Press [POP MENU / MENU] to exit. Pop-up menu (BD-video) This is a special feature available for some BDvideos. When you press [POP MENU / MENU], a menu pops out on the TV screen during playback. 1. During the playback of BD-video, press [POP MENU / MENU]. 2. Use [K/L/s/B] to select an item, then press [OK]. 3. Press [POP MENU / MENU] to exit. Note • Contents of menus and corresponding menu operations may vary among discs. Refer to the manual accompanying the disc for details. Playing Back (Audio CD / JPEG Files) Before you begin, make sure the correct media mode is selected. Refer to "Selecting the Media Mode" on page 16. 1. Insert an audio CD or a disc/card with JPEG files. 2. Use [K/L] to select a desired track, folder or file, then press [OK].
